Safety
If you offer cribs beds, it is essential that they meet the safety standards. This is a vital step to prevent accidents and Best cots deaths among children. The best way to do this is to verify with your supplier that their products have been independently tested. Request them to supply you with the results. Alternately, you can arrange your own testing.
It is crucial to check the safety of your cot prior to letting your cheap baby cots for sale sleep in it, regardless of whether it's brand new or used. It is also important to look for warnings and labels that provide information, as well an official certificate from the manufacturer. It must also be free of sharp edges, protrusions, or gaps that could trap a child's finger or leg. In addition there shouldn't be any footholds in the cot that a child could use to climb out.
When selecting a cot, make sure the mattress is flat and clean. It should fit snugly without any gaps, and the bottom edge of the rail should not be higher than 30 millimetres away from the base of the mattress. If the cot has an adjustable base, Baby Cot Bed be sure that it is in its lowest position.
Make sure that the slats and filler bars are securely fixed and aren't brimming with tiny holes that could trap clothing. There shouldn't be nuts, bolts or corner posts that extend over 5 millimeters that could entangle a child's fingers and cause strangulation. Also, make sure the cot is away from loose blinds and curtains that could be snatched by small hands.
Find a label that shows the cot has passed the obligatory tests and is compatible with Australian Standards AS/NZS2172:2003 Cots intended for household use safety requirements. This is the only guarantee that the cot is safe and suitable for sleep. It is illegal for retailers, antique stores and second-hand shops to supply antique cots that do not have certificates or labels.
Accidents can happen, even though the majority of designers and manufacturers try to make sure that their products are safe. Older cots used by children of other ages might not be up to current safety standards, and could pose risks of suffocation, strangulation, or ingestion of foreign bodies.
